Freedomotic is an open source building automation software (eg. home automation) distributed under GPL2 license, written in Java and supported by University of Trento, DISI Department (Italy). The project aims to develope an open source extensible framework for intelligent building automation.

Freedomotic can actually interact with X10 devices, Android, Arduino, BTicino and much more. Freedomotic is a peer-to-peer distrubuted building automation framework with automatic load balancing; it can be deployed on a network of low-cost hardware nodes like BeagleBoard (creating a domotics VPN) or on a single standard PC.

If you are a professional developer or interested in do it yourself (DIY) building automation, Freedomotic can help to easely create your own building automation system without starting from scratch
